I could be mistaken. The one I am talking about is the one right in the first area. Facing the door to the first Warden, behind you and to the right is a pile of rubble and a broken railing. If you climb on the rubble you can sprint jump to a small platform to the right that leads to an item and a small, enclosed winding staircase. At the top of the staircase is another small jump to a locked door. The key opens that door.
